In Italy, a man was sentenced for fraud after constructing a fake Roman amphitheater and charging tourists for visits. Franco Malosso claimed the site was ancient, but investigations revealed it was built recently with modern materials. He misled visitors about its historical significance and even convinced local authorities to promote it. However, archaeologists found evidence of its true nature, leading to his conviction for illegal construction and forgery. The local council is seeking damages for losses incurred due to his deception.
